    Flora & Fauna is the cutest little bakery & cafe in Savannah. We were just strolling around the Starland District and happened to stumble upon F&F and turns out I had this spot in my bookmarks list. We decided to stop in for a cool-down sesh and a quick mid-afternoon treat. The pastry case was loaded with delicious options including croissants, biscuits, monkey bread, coffee cakes, bread pudding, and more. I wanted to try their Maple Chai Cruller (maple syrup glazed French donut dusted with chai spice) and the iced blueberry matcha. Wow, this was an incredible donut! If I had not just eaten lunch, I would have gotten 6 more. The drink was more on the earthy/grassy side than blueberry, but I still found it to be refreshing and enjoyable. They also have a daytime food menu offering breakfast & sandwiches, as well as a Supper Club menu featuring a 3-course blind chef's tasting and many other dishes that sound delicious. I will 100% be back for the Supper Club the next time I'm in Savannah!

    This place is in the outskirts of DT Savannah. Super cute and lots of natural lighting. We came for lunch and I had my eyes set on the Smoked BLT because ya girl loves milk bread. The girls at the counter were friendly and answered any questions we had and made a killer cortado. We started off with a couple baked goods. Lemon glazed croissant. It had this amazing texture of crispy outer meets moist and soft inner. I'm not a huge lemon pasty person but this was delightful. Then we had this thick layered biscuit that they make in house as well. Buttery and crispy goodness that was accompanied by some jam and butter. My friend got the gazpacho which I found to be very flavorful and refreshing. I was eager to try my BLT and it was what I expected. If you haven't had milk bread before you are truly missing out. It's this fluffy soft but also crispy toasted goodness and when you have that with everything else, it was delicious! I think this is just a wonderful place for lunch! Very interested in their Supper menu and will be back to try!

    I usually go to the same few coffee shops while in Savannah but decided to try Flora & Fauna since I was staying in the Starland district. I came here on a busy Monday morning but was able to find a table pretty quickly. I was torn between two seasonal lattes so I asked the barista and she recommended the cardamom latte. For food I got the French toast with a side of bacon. The French toast was delicious! It was more like a bread pudding and had this lemon sauce on it with crunchiness from the granola and pumpkin seeds on top. The bacon was crispy and thick, just how I like it. I was super impressed with the cardamom latte. It was perfect and they make the syrup in house! They have a full bakery where everything is made and the vibes are great here. I loved the way it looked inside and would definitely come back to try more items!
